It's been said that there are two seasons in the Adirondacks: winter and the Fourth of July. That's an extreme take on the region, but the warm weather can be fleeting. That's why locals and visitors revel when the mercury rises. With weather reports predicting highs in the 50s and lows in the 30s tomorrow, Saturday's anticipated high of 74 degrees for Queensbury, New York, which is located at the outer edge of the Adirondacks near Lake George, sounds downright balmy. That's the home of The Great Escape, which will open its Splashwater Kingdom water park (included with general admission) this Saturday and invite guests to try out its new bowl ride, The Mega Wedgie. If 74 degrees sounds too intimidating for jumping into the water, The Great Escape is also debuting Wiggles World, an area on the dry side of the park that will have (very) young children wiggling along to rides and shows based on the popular TV program. The new land will also offer a Wiggles-themed restaurant. Characters from the show will be making a special appearance at the park on Father's Day, June 15. The Great Escape is part of the Six Flags chain, but the park does not carry the Six Flags brand name.
